Why is Professional Sofa Cleaning Important?
Along with pet hair, dander, saliva, mucus, urine, and feces, the delicate fibers of your upholstered furniture collect dirt, allergies, and bacteria. Every time you or your family members sit on the couch, these harmful airborne contaminants disperse in the indoor air. When this polluted air is inhaled for a long time, it results in a wide range of health hazards, including watery eyes, hay fever, itchy skin, eczema, asthma, and other breathing issues. Your furniture’s cushions and upholstery can collect moisture and perspiration like a sponge during the hot summer months. This makes them the ideal environment for mould to grow

What Is Vaniqa Cream, And How Does It Work?
Vaniqa Cream (eflornithine hydrochloride) is a prescription medication that’s used to treat mild-to-moderate facial hair in women. Vaniqa is a keratin synthesis inhibitor, which means it blocks new hair growth by stopping cells in your hair follicles from producing new keratin protein. Vaniqa works by slowing or stopping hair growth on your face and reducing excess facial hair. It’s been proven effective for treating unwanted facial hair when used with a course of laser therapy or electrolysis. Results have shown that Vaniqa may help reduce the time spent on these treatments or even eliminate them.
